Which Core Coverages Do Phoenix Businesses Need?

Most Phoenix companies require general liability, property insurance, and workers compensation as foundational protections, with additional coverages depending on industry-specific exposures and operational risks.

General liability insurance covers third-party injuries, property damage, and advertising injury claims against your business. If a customer slips in your store or you accidentally damage a client's property during service, this coverage handles legal defense and settlements. Product liability protection extends coverage to injuries caused by items you manufacture or sell.

How Does Industry Type Affect Your Coverage Requirements?

Professional services, retail operations, contractors, and hospitality businesses face distinct liability exposures requiring specialized coverage endorsements beyond standard commercial policies.

Professional services like consultants, accountants, and designers need errors and omissions insurance protecting against negligence claims and professional mistakes. Technology companies require cyber liability coverage for data breaches and network security failures. Contractors need completed operations coverage and often require specific policy endorsements for subcontractor work.

Retail businesses face higher theft exposures and may need crime insurance or employee dishonesty coverage. Restaurants require liquor liability if serving alcohol and specialized equipment breakdown coverage for refrigeration and cooking equipment. Manufacturing operations need products liability and potentially pollution coverage depending on materials used.

What Determines Appropriate Coverage Limits for Your Company?

Coverage limits should reflect your total asset value, annual revenue, employee count, contract requirements, and the potential severity of claims your business type typically faces.

Calculate your property coverage by totaling building value, equipment costs, inventory levels, and supplies at replacement value rather than depreciated amounts. Revenue-based calculations help determine business interruption limits covering lost income during rebuilding periods. Consider extra expense coverage for costs exceeding normal operations during recovery.

Liability limits require analysis of potential claim severity in your industry. Businesses with high public interaction need higher general liability limits than office-based operations with minimal customer contact. Client contracts often mandate minimum coverage amounts you must maintain.

Can Phoenix's Growth Pattern Impact Your Business Insurance Needs?

Phoenix's rapid commercial development, expanding workforce, and evolving building codes create changing risk landscapes requiring periodic policy reviews as your business grows alongside the city.

New construction and neighborhood development alter property values and replacement costs in Phoenix commercial districts. As surrounding areas develop, your property coverage may need increases to match rising rebuild expenses. Building code changes following renovations or additions can trigger ordinance and law coverage needs.

Expanding workforce numbers change your workers compensation premiums and may trigger additional employment practices liability needs. Adding locations, vehicles, or service areas extends your exposure territory requiring policy adjustments.
